When to set the most stringent limits
1. After a series of big losses
Repeated losses provoke a "chase" for the game. The hard limit of losses immediately after three to five consecutive failures breaks this cycle and prevents uncontrolled spending.
2. After a sudden big win
The "go-to-plus" effect creates a false sense of limitless means. Set the tightest deposit limit and max rate so as not to "burn out" on an aggressive increase in rates.
3. When using bonuses and promotions
During promotional campaigns, players tend to ignore risks in order to fulfill the conditions of the game. Hard-limit on deposits and session time (no more than 30 minutes) will protect against overspending for the sake of a bonus.
4. During periods of emotional stress
Stress, fatigue, family or work problems reduce self-control. Activate the hard time lock (cool-off) for 24-48 hours and limit the bets to the minimum possible.
5. Before launching a long gaming session
Planning a marathon? The hard time limit (for example, 60 minutes) and the session limit of bets will not allow you to "freeze" for several hours in a row and will prevent cognitive fatigue.
6. When trying to bypass soft constraints
If you regularly disable soft-limits or raise them without "cooling," switch to hard-mode: hard lock without the right to change early.
7. In case of financial changes
Loss of income, unexpected spending or a budget crisis require instant risk mitigation. Set your monthly deposit limit at the minimum gaming budget.
8. When feeling a loss of control
If betting thoughts are constantly visited and you cannot stop playing - activate self-exclusion or hard limits on all categories (deposits, bets, losses and time).
9. After expert advice or loved ones
Psychologists and support groups recommend hard boundaries at the first sign of gaming addiction. Rely on an external recommendation and set maximum limits.
10. While testing new strategies
A new tactic or betting system always carries unpredictable risk. Before trying it, activate the hard rate limit and session total so as not to go beyond the safe budget.
